State reduces milk it buys from farmers

Senators say the hardest-hit farmers are from Kirinyaga county.

Senators have summoned Agriculture CS Mutahi Kagwe as they launch an inquiry into claims that the new KCC has drastically reduced volume of milk it collects from farmers.

The lawmakers warned of a looming crisis in the sector, saying the alleged abrupt changes threaten to cause massive financial losses, particularly among small-scale dairy farmers.
